As part of the booming growth of social networking on the Web, it <span>*IS*<\/span>, however, an excellent way of sharing photos and quick information updates with people you&#8217;re already connected to in some way. <\/p>\n<p>Facebook has become the largest photo-sharing site in Canada, and possibly the world. Which is ironic, because the photo resolution on Facebook sucks. Unlike here on Blogger, where you can click through to a full-resolution version of a photograph, Facebook allows you to load only small versions of your photos and the resolution is pathetic.<\/p>\n<p>BUT &#8230; with only a few clicks, you can load up to 60 photographs at a time and walk away until it says it&#8217;s done. Which is usually less than five minutes later.<\/p>\n<p>Here on Blogger, you have to load one photograph at a time, wait for it to tell you it&#8217;s ready to upload that one photo (which takes forever), click DONE when it tells you it&#8217;s finished, and repeat that process for every photo. It takes about 45 seconds per photo. To upload 60 photos would take about 45 minutes, if you&#8217;re lucky, instead of the (approximately) five minutes it takes on Facebook.<\/p>\n<p>It&#8217;s a painful, laborious process and way overdue for an updated interface that makes posting photographs simpler and faster.<\/p>\n<p>Hello, Google.
